Transaction 6e21d99dd754c73aa0b1cba59d4a40990e0b6dc49f7869b173c32334b58a4138
1 Input
1 Output
-
6e21d99dd754c73aa0b1cba59d4a40990e0b6dc49f7869b173c32334b58a4138:0
- value
- 784817
- script pubkey
- OP_0 OP_PUSHBYTES_20 eddad3b52300220310b2e7329ee818de1b8c7808
- address
- bc1qahdd8dfrqq3qxy9juuefa6qcmcdcc7qgnjx82n